Businessman Sentenced in Workers’ Comp Scam: Erroll Dale Frazier, convicted in September of 17 felony counts related to submitting phony compensation claims for injured workers, was sentenced to eight years in prison by Los Angeles County Superior Court Judge Michael Cowell. Frazier, 53, was accused of running a cluster of Los Angeles firms that billed workers’ compensation insurers for vocational rehabilitation services that either were unnecessary or never performed. Prosecutors say Frazier’s firms operated under various names, including Frazier & Associates and Vocational Opportunities. Prosecutors say he may have bilked insurers out of as much as $500,000. The prosecution, in an unusual legal twist, was handled jointly by deputy district attorneys from Los Angeles and San Diego counties.
